Hello! I'm new here, and I have recently self diagnosed myself as an Aspie. My therapist agrees with this diagnosis, anyway, I have this issue where I get overstimulated by loud and bright environments, especially at work(I work at a Daycare part time). During the winter, I would wear a beanie Bluetooth headphone during times when I was just cleaning the facility and that was enough to calm me down. But now that it's getting hot its becoming more of a hindrance. However I need something to calm me down or else I get overstimulated and meltdown later that evening. Do you guys have any ideas or suggestions?
